Output 6407e9c7bd981437d1d9727c486fc034a2b5dd3ffbba69efd1228426676e09fa:3

value
8255952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c12aa32d343e0831dd02e416afe094629c4a73de OP_EQUAL
address
3KJPR4ndND36s1Avfp9rMDLAqTt213xTyD
transaction
6407e9c7bd981437d1d9727c486fc034a2b5dd3ffbba69efd1228426676e09fa
spent
true